TL;DR Summary

Dallas Cowboys linebacker Micah Parsons skipped voluntary organized team activities (OTAs) to rest and heal his body, despite head coach Mike McCarthy's concerns about missing out on learning Mike Zimmer's new defense. Parsons, who is seeking a new contract, reported for mandatory minicamp and defended his decision, citing the need for physical recovery and comparing his situation to that of Aaron Donald. He emphasized that he will have ample time to get up to speed during training camp and is not worried about his contract negotiations.
